1. OpenClinica

OpenClinica stands out as one of the most comprehensive and widely adopted Clinical Trial Management Software (CTMS) solutions available today. Designed to streamline every stage of the clinical trial process, this platform offers an extensive suite of Electronic Data Capture (EDC) and Clinical Data Management (CDM) tools that empower research teams to conduct studies efficiently while ensuring data integrity and regulatory compliance. OpenClinica is trusted by leading Contract Research Organizations (CROs) such as Parexel and IQVIA, reinforcing its credibility and effectiveness in handling both small-scale and large multi-site studies.
With a robust market presence, OpenClinica appeals to pharmaceutical companies, academic institutions, biotech firms, and government research agencies looking for a flexible and cost-effective CTMS solution. A distinctive advantage of this software is its open-source availability, making it particularly attractive for organizations with limited budgets while still offering a premium paid version with advanced capabilities.
In 2025, as clinical trials become increasingly complex with the integration of real-time analytics, AI-driven automation, and remote patient monitoring, OpenClinica continues to evolve, providing research teams with a scalable and highly customizable platform to manage their trials effectively.
Key Features of OpenClinica
1. Electronic Data Capture (EDC) and eCRF Creation
- OpenClinica simplifies data collection through electronic case report forms (eCRFs) with an intuitive drag-and-drop interface.
- Allows for flexible form design, supporting complex logic, automated validation, and seamless data entry.
- Real-time data capture reduces manual errors and enhances data accuracy.
2. Clinical Data Management (CDM) and Validation
- Offers powerful tools for managing, monitoring, and validating clinical trial data to ensure compliance and data integrity.
- Supports data entry, query management, issue resolution, and automated data validation checks.
3. Real-Time Study Oversight and Reporting
- Provides interactive dashboards, visualizations, and automated reports to track key performance indicators (KPIs), progress metrics, and compliance.
- Users can customize reports for detailed analysis and actionable insights.
- Integrated audit trails and electronic signatures maintain compliance with FDA 21 CFR Part 11 and ICH-GCP guidelines.
4. Role-Based Access Control and Data Security
- Ensures secure data management with role-based permissions, restricting access based on user roles.
- Implements data encryption, backup protocols, and loss prevention measures to enhance security.
5. Randomization and Supply Management
- OpenClinica Randomize™ enables automated subject randomization directly within a case report form (CRF).
- Supports drug allocation, randomization code generation, and real-time tracking of treatment assignments.
6. Electronic Patient-Reported Outcomes (ePRO) and Remote Participation
- OpenClinica Participate™ engages patients with a user-friendly interface that supports Bring Your Own Device (BYOD) functionality.
- Participants receive automated push notifications via SMS and email, improving study adherence and engagement.
- Allows direct patient input, enhancing the accuracy of self-reported data.
7. Integration with Other Clinical Systems
- Supports data import/export in multiple formats, facilitating integration with Electronic Health Records (EHR), electronic data capture (EDC) systems, and regulatory databases.
- Enhances interoperability for seamless data exchange and improved study coordination.
Benefits of Using OpenClinica in 2025
1. Streamlined Clinical Trial Workflow
- Automates critical trial management processes, reducing administrative workload and minimizing errors.
- Optimizes site management, patient recruitment, and trial oversight to improve efficiency.
2. Enhanced Data Quality and Accuracy
- The platform’s robust data validation and error detection features ensure high-quality data collection.
- Real-time tracking and monitoring enable quick identification and resolution of discrepancies.
3. Regulatory Compliance and Audit Readiness
- Adheres to Good Clinical Practice (GCP), HIPAA, GDPR, and FDA 21 CFR Part 11 standards, ensuring regulatory compliance.
- Built-in audit trails and electronic signatures enhance data integrity and support compliance inspections.
4. Scalability and Customization
- Suitable for small, mid-sized, and large-scale trials, accommodating diverse research needs.
- Fully customizable dashboards, reports, and study configurations to match trial requirements.
5. Cost-Effective Solution with Open-Source Availability
- Offers an open-source version, making it a viable choice for budget-conscious organizations such as universities and research institutions.
- Paid plans provide enterprise-level functionalities, with pricing starting at approximately $1,000 per month, ensuring access to advanced capabilities for larger-scale trials.

3. CRIO (Clinical Research IO)

CRIO (Clinical Research IO) has established itself as one of the most widely adopted Clinical Trial Management Systems (CTMS) in the industry, consistently holding a significant market share. With an expanding customer base of approximately 75 clinical research organizations, CRIO has proven its value as a trusted and efficient solution for managing the complexities of clinical trials. Its widespread adoption strongly suggests that it provides a comprehensive and effective platform designed to address the operational challenges faced by clinical research sites.
As a site-centric CTMS, CRIO focuses on optimizing back-office operations for research sites, offering a fully integrated system that streamlines patient recruitment, scheduling, financial tracking, and reporting. Unlike traditional CTMS solutions that primarily cater to sponsors and contract research organizations (CROs), CRIO is uniquely designed to empower clinical trial sites by automating administrative tasks, improving compliance, and enhancing workflow efficiency.
While specific pricing details for CRIO are not publicly available, its strong market presence indicates that it delivers a cost-effective and scalable solution tailored to the needs of clinical research sites. Organizations seeking a user-friendly yet feature-rich CTMS will find CRIO to be a valuable investment that enhances operational efficiency while ensuring regulatory compliance.
Key Features of CRIO CTMS
1. Advanced Patient Management & Recruitment
CRIO provides an intuitive patient funnel system that enables research sites to efficiently manage recruitment, organize patient databases, and generate leads from websites or referrals.
- Centralized Patient Database: Organizes and stores patient information for easy access and streamlined recruitment.
- Automated Recruitment Campaigns: Allows research sites to design and execute targeted outreach efforts through calls, texts, and emails, ensuring higher engagement and retention.
- Intelligent Scheduling System: Features a user-friendly calendar that enables sites to schedule subject visits within predefined study windows. The system highlights critical target dates and flags overdue or upcoming visits, ensuring strict adherence to protocol timelines.
2. Robust Financial Management for Clinical Trials
CRIO integrates sophisticated financial management tools that allow clinical research sites to handle stipends, monitor financial transactions, and manage reimbursements with ease.
- Automated Stipend Management: Enables sites to issue and load stipend cards for patients, either with preset amounts or manual adjustments.
- Comprehensive Financial Tracking: Tracks receivables, payables, and sponsor reimbursements, simplifying financial oversight and improving transparency.
- Multi-Currency Support: Provides financial tracking across different currencies, making it suitable for research sites involved in global clinical trials.
- Seamless Invoice Generation: Facilitates quick and accurate invoice creation and payment tracking, reducing administrative burden.
3. Advanced Reporting & Compliance Support
CRIO equips research sites with robust custom reporting capabilities, allowing them to generate tailored reports based on study-specific needs.
- Custom Report Generation: Enables sites to create detailed financial and operational reports for internal and external stakeholders.
- Automated 1099 Reporting: Streamlines tax reporting by accurately tracking payments made to clinical trial participants, ensuring compliance with tax regulations.
- Real-Time Data Insights: Provides clinical research teams with up-to-date financial and patient tracking reports, allowing for data-driven decision-making.
4. Seamless Integration with eSource Technology
CRIO distinguishes itself with its native integration with CRIO eSource, a feature that automatically tracks sponsor reimbursements and improves study documentation accuracy.
- Automated Data Entry: Reduces manual input errors by capturing trial-related data directly from source documents.
- Enhanced Sponsor Reimbursement Tracking: Simplifies the process of reconciling payments from sponsors, ensuring that research sites receive timely compensation for their work.
- Regulatory Compliance & Audit Readiness: Maintains a clear audit trail of all financial and patient-related activities, ensuring adherence to regulatory guidelines such as FDA 21 CFR Part 11 and ICH-GCP.

5. Castor EDC

As the landscape of clinical trials becomes increasingly complex, Castor EDC has established itself as one of the most reliable and advanced Clinical Trial Management Software (CTMS) solutions available in 2025. Designed to serve Contract Research Organizations (CROs), large healthcare systems, biotechnology firms, and medical device manufacturers, Castor EDC prioritizes efficient data management, seamless study deployment, and regulatory compliance. The platform’s versatility, scalability, and integration-friendly architecture make it a preferred choice for organizations conducting both traditional and decentralized trials.
Why Castor EDC is a Top Choice in 2025
Comprehensive Data Capture and Management
- Electronic Case Report Forms (eCRFs):
- User-friendly drag-and-drop eCRF builder for effortless study design.
- Supports customizable fields and pre-built templates to enhance workflow efficiency.
- Enables researchers to clone and reuse forms, reducing redundant efforts.
- Advanced Data Validation and Security:
- Real-time data entry with built-in validation checks to ensure accuracy.
- Automatic error detection and correction, minimizing inconsistencies.
- Secure data storage with encrypted access controls to safeguard sensitive information.
- Audit Trails for Compliance:
- Comprehensive audit logs to track data modifications and ensure transparency.
- Regulatory adherence to FDA 21 CFR Part 11, GDPR, and ICH GCP standards.
Efficient Study Management and Deployment
- Rapid Study Setup & Deployment:
- Castor EDC streamlines the entire clinical trial workflow, from study design to execution.
- Features multi-site support, facilitating large-scale trials across multiple locations.
- Automated Randomization and Remote Monitoring:
- Built-in randomization module, reducing bias and enhancing trial integrity.
- Remote monitoring capabilities, enabling real-time oversight of trial progress.
Seamless Integrations with Healthcare Ecosystem
- Interoperability with Key Systems:
- Integration with Electronic Health Records (EHRs), laboratory systems, and wearable devices, ensuring a holistic data collection approach.
- ePRO/eCOA compatibility to enhance patient-reported outcomes.
- Open API with HL7 FHIR integration for smooth data exchange with external platforms.
Robust Analytics and Reporting for Data-Driven Decision Making
- Real-Time Study Monitoring:
- Customizable dashboards and visualization tools for tracking study progress.
- Enables sponsors and researchers to quickly identify trends, anomalies, and inefficiencies.
- Advanced Reporting Features:
- Automated generation of regulatory-compliant reports, reducing administrative workload.
- Provides in-depth performance metrics, helping organizations optimize their clinical operations.
Regulatory Compliance and Security
- Data Security and User Access Control:
- End-to-end encryption, ensuring the confidentiality of trial data.
- Two-factor authentication (2FA) for secure user access.
- Adherence to Global Regulatory Standards:
- GDPR compliance for handling patient data securely.
- Certified for FDA 21 CFR Part 11 compliance, ensuring electronic records and signatures meet regulatory requirements.
Key Benefits of Castor EDC
✔ Improved Data Accuracy – Advanced validation checks reduce errors and enhance data integrity.
✔ Streamlined Workflows – Automates key processes, from study setup to data analysis.
✔ Enhanced Compliance – Meets international regulatory standards for secure and ethical trials.
✔ Scalability for All Study Types – Supports prospective, retrospective, and registry studies, making it suitable for a wide range of research needs.
✔ Facilitates Decentralized Clinical Trials – Features like remote monitoring, EHR integration, and mobile accessibility enable modern, patient-centric research models.
Pricing & Accessibility
Castor EDC offers a flexible pricing model that varies based on:
- Study type (prospective, retrospective, registry, etc.)
- Number of participants and duration
- Number of research centers involved
- Additional modules like randomization or patient surveys
While Castor EDC does not provide a completely free version, it offers a free trial for users to evaluate its capabilities. Discounts are available for nonprofit organizations, making it an accessible solution for diverse research teams.

7. RealTime CTMS

In the ever-evolving landscape of clinical research, organizations require highly efficient, scalable, and user-friendlymanagement solutions to optimize trial workflows. RealTime CTMS has emerged as one of the top Clinical Trial Management Software (CTMS) solutions in 2025, offering a comprehensive, web-based platform designed to streamline every aspect of clinical trial management—from study initiation to closeout.
Developed by RealTime Software Solutions LLC, this scalable and fully integrated system is tailored for research sites, Contract Research Organizations (CROs), and clinical trial sponsors aiming to enhance data accuracy, patient engagement, and trial efficiency. With its robust electronic data capture, real-time monitoring, and financial management capabilities, RealTime CTMS is a powerful tool for organizations managing multiple studies across different phases.
Why RealTime CTMS is a Top Clinical Trial Management Solution in 2025
End-to-End Clinical Trial Oversight for Maximum Efficiency
RealTime CTMS is designed to centralize and automate the complex processes involved in clinical trials, ensuring that research teams can focus on trial execution rather than administrative burdens.
- Comprehensive Site Operations Management:
- Designed for seamless trial execution, covering participant enrollment, visit scheduling, and financial tracking.
- Offers tools to manage site-specific requirements, ensuring compliance with protocol guidelines and regulatory standards.
- Robust Clinical Trial Management Capabilities:
- Ensures end-to-end oversight from study startup to closeout, optimizing workflow management for trial coordinators and sponsors.
- Provides intuitive dashboards and reporting tools for real-time study performance tracking.
Advanced Data Capture and Remote Monitoring
In an era where digital transformation is revolutionizing clinical research, RealTime CTMS offers cutting-edge tools for real-time data collection and monitoring.
- eSOURCE Technology for Direct Data Capture:
- Eliminates the need for paper-based data collection by offering secure, electronic source documentation.
- Ensures data accuracy and regulatory compliance while reducing administrative workload.
- Remote Trial Monitoring & Oversight:
- Provides sponsors and CROs with secure, remote access to study data, enabling efficient trial oversight without the need for on-site visits.
- Enhances data transparency, allowing real-time decision-making based on updated trial metrics.
Integrated Patient Recruitment and Retention Solutions
Recruiting and retaining qualified participants is one of the biggest challenges in clinical trials. RealTime CTMS streamlines the process through automated and data-driven solutions.
- Advanced Patient Database Management:
- Facilitates efficient patient tracking, recruitment, and engagement, ensuring that studies meet enrollment targets.
- Allows for segmentation and outreach automation, improving patient retention rates.
- Customizable Visit Scheduling System:
- Offers an automated scheduling feature that ensures patients receive timely reminders for appointments, reducing dropouts.
- Integrates with site calendars, enhancing operational efficiency.
Comprehensive Financial Management for Transparent Budgeting
Financial oversight is critical in clinical trials, and RealTime CTMS includes powerful budgeting and accounting tools to enhance financial management.
- Automated Budgeting and Accounting:
- Provides granular tracking of site expenses, investigator payments, and reimbursement processes.
- Ensures that trial finances are accurately recorded and transparently managed.
- Tiered Pricing Model for Scalability:
- Offers flexible subscription plans that cater to organizations of different sizes:
- Level 1 ($295/month) – For organizations managing 1-10 studies.
- Level 5 ($895/month) – For organizations overseeing 41+ studies.
- This scalable pricing model makes RealTime CTMS accessible to both small research teams and large-scale clinical trial networks.
- Offers flexible subscription plans that cater to organizations of different sizes:
Regulatory Compliance and Secure Document Management
Maintaining compliance with global regulatory standards is crucial for clinical trials, and RealTime CTMS ensures that all trial documentation and processes meet the required guidelines.
- Integrated Document Storage & Management:
- Provides secure online storage for essential trial documents, ensuring regulatory adherence.
- Simplifies compliance audits by keeping all records organized and easily retrievable.
- Supports HIPAA, GDPR, and FDA 21 CFR Part 11 Compliance:
- Ensures that patient data is securely stored and transmitted while adhering to international privacy laws.

9. Ripple

Ripple stands out as one of the top clinical trial management solutions in 2025 due to its specialized focus on participant recruitment, engagement, and retention. Developed by researchers, this web-based platform is designed to enhance workflow efficiency in clinical, translational, and social science research. Unlike traditional CTMS solutions that prioritize administrative and regulatory management, Ripple serves as a comprehensive research participant management system, ensuring seamless coordination between research teams while improving the overall participant experience.
With an intuitive, participant-first approach, Ripple offers advanced tools for trial enrollment, real-time collaboration, and performance analytics, making it an invaluable asset for studies that require efficient recruitment and engagement strategies. The platform provides unique features such as custom screening forms, participant profile management, scheduling tools, and integrated communication functionalities—including email and text messaging—to streamline interactions between research teams and trial participants.
Ripple’s affordability, priced at $35 per user per month, makes it an accessible solution for research institutions and organizations seeking a dedicated participant management platform. By offering a data-driven approach to patient recruitment and retention, Ripple addresses one of the most critical challenges in clinical research—ensuring consistent participant engagement throughout the study lifecycle.
Core Functionalities and Key Benefits
Participant Recruitment and Enrollment
- Provides sophisticated tools for managing recruitment campaigns, tracking recruitment sources, and evaluating their effectiveness.
- Enables the creation of a centralized database of potential participants, allowing researchers to efficiently screen and identify suitable candidates.
- Allows research teams to track interactions with potential participants to optimize engagement strategies.
Comprehensive Participant Management
- Facilitates seamless tracking of enrolled participants, including appointment scheduling, visit management, and overall progress monitoring.
- Offers integrated communication tools to ensure ongoing engagement, allowing researchers to send automated reminders and personalized messages.
- Enables the continuous tracking of participant status, ensuring adherence to trial protocols and timelines.
Task and Workflow Optimization
- Assigns and tracks tasks related to participant management, study events, and regulatory requirements to improve operational efficiency.
- Features automated email notifications and task-specific reminders to prevent delays and enhance study coordination.
Advanced Data Management Capabilities
- Provides a centralized repository for securely storing and managing participant-related data.
- Allows for seamless data import and export to ensure compatibility with other research platforms.
- Supports the development of an active registry, enabling researchers to build a structured database of patient data for future studies.
Powerful Reporting and Analytics
- Offers real-time reporting tools to monitor study progress, analyze recruitment effectiveness, and assess participant engagement.
- Provides insights into enrollment trends, study completion projections, and site-specific performance metrics.
- Enables data-driven decision-making to optimize recruitment strategies and enhance overall study efficiency.
Regulatory Compliance and Data Security
- Designed to be HIPAA-compliant, ensuring the security and privacy of sensitive participant information.
- Implements robust data protection measures to maintain regulatory compliance and safeguard patient confidentiality.

10. Clinical Conductor

Clinical Conductor, developed by Bio-Optronics (now part of Advarra), is widely regarded as one of the most advanced and comprehensive Clinical Trial Management Systems (CTMS) available in 2025. This robust platform is particularly well-suited for organizations conducting multisite trials, offering seamless data sharing, centralized study coordination, and scalable operational management. Designed to enhance efficiency and financial oversight, Clinical Conductor is the preferred choice for research sites, site networks, hospitals, and health systems seeking a streamlined approach to trial execution.
With a full suite of features that optimize workflow automation, regulatory compliance, and financial tracking, Clinical Conductor provides research teams with the tools necessary to conduct complex trials with precision. Its capability to manage protocols, patient recruitment, site coordination, financial operations, and document tracking ensures that studies are executed with accuracy and efficiency. Additionally, its dedicated payment solution, CCPay, facilitates real-time reimbursements via secure debit cards, simplifying participant payment processes.
At a starting price of $20 per month per user, Clinical Conductor delivers a high-value solution for large-scale research initiatives requiring multi-location collaboration and secure data exchange. The software’s emphasis on real-time reporting, remote monitoring, and integration with external research partners makes it an essential tool for modern clinical trials.
Key Features and Functionalities
Comprehensive Study Management
- Provides a centralized platform for managing all aspects of clinical trials, from study setup to closeout.
- Facilitates protocol management, site coordination, and multi-location study execution.
- Offers real-time study progress tracking, allowing research teams to monitor trial milestones efficiently.
Advanced Patient Management and Recruitment
- Supports patient enrollment, screening, visit scheduling, and retention strategies.
- Includes automated communication tools to enhance engagement between research teams and participants.
- Features web-based recruitment tools and customizable screening surveys to improve candidate identification.
Robust Financial Oversight and Budget Management
- Offers budgeting tools, payment tracking, and financial reporting to optimize study funding.
- CCPay integration ensures seamless reimbursement processing, providing real-time compensation to trial participants.
- Facilitates accurate expense management, ensuring transparency in trial finances.
Secure Document Management and Compliance Tools
- Provides a centralized, secure repository for managing regulatory documents and essential trial paperwork.
- Features version control, audit trails, and document-sharing capabilities to maintain compliance with industry standards.
- Helps research organizations adhere to global regulatory requirements, reducing compliance risks.
Real-Time Reporting and Analytics
- Generates detailed, real-time performance reports to assess study efficiency and compliance.
- Provides data-driven insights into patient recruitment trends, site performance, and study completion rates.
- Enhances decision-making processes by offering predictive analytics and study outcome projections.
Staff Credential Tracking and Compliance Assurance
- Enables organizations to track and manage staff certifications, training records, and credential expirations.
- Ensures research teams remain compliant with industry standards and regulatory expectations.
Optimized Communication and Collaboration Tools
- Provides instant communication tools for researchers, participants, and external study partners.
- Features an external partners portal, facilitating seamless collaboration across multiple trial sites.
